The Alcohol, Drug Addiction & Mental Health Services
Board of Tuscarawas and Carroll Counties is a Public
Board established by Ohio
statute for the purpose of
planning, funding, monitoring and evaluating contracted
mental health, alcohol, and drug treatment services
to residents of Tuscarawas and Carroll Counties.
